What types of licensed childcare options are available in Hitterdal, MN, and how can I find them?
In Hitterdal, MN, licensed childcare options primarily include family childcare homes and potentially in-home providers. Due to Hitterdal's small, rural nature, there are no large childcare centers within the city limits. The most reliable way to find licensed providers is through Minnesota’s Department of Human Services (DHS) online "Find Child Care" tool. You can filter searches for Clay County and Hitterdal specifically. Additionally, contacting the local Child Care Resource & Referral (CCR&R) agency for Northwest Minnesota, located in nearby Detroit Lakes, can provide personalized referrals and information on current openings. Many families in Hitterdal also rely on trusted networks and word-of-mouth recommendations within the community.
What is the typical cost for full-time childcare in Hitterdal, and are there financial assistance programs for local families?
For full-time care in a licensed family childcare home in Hitterdal and surrounding Clay County, you can expect to pay an average of $150 to $225 per week for an infant or toddler. Rates may be slightly lower for preschool-aged children. These costs are generally lower than in larger Minnesota cities like Fargo-Moorhead but are significant for local family budgets. Financial assistance is available through the Minnesota Child Care Assistance Program (CCAP), which is administered by Clay County Social Services. Eligibility is based on family size, income, and need for care due to work, training, or education. It's crucial to apply for CCAP through the county as waitlists for funding can exist.
Are there long waitlists for childcare in Hitterdal, and how far in advance should I start looking?
Given the limited number of providers in a small community like Hitterdal, waitlists are common and can be lengthy, especially for infant care. It is strongly recommended that parents begin their search during pregnancy, ideally 6 to 12 months before their needed start date. When contacting providers, ask directly about their current waitlist policy, estimated timeline, and if a deposit is required to hold a spot. Being flexible with your start date can improve your chances. Also, consider expanding your search to nearby towns like Ulen, Hawley, or even Dilworth for more options, though this will add commute time for drop-off and pick-up.
What are the state licensing requirements for childcare providers in Minnesota that I should verify for a Hitterdal provider?
All licensed providers in Minnesota, including those in Hitterdal, must meet strict standards set by the MN DHS. Key requirements you should verify include: passing background studies for all household members over 13, completing CPR and First Aid certification, adhering to health and safety training (SUID/AHT), following mandated child-to-staff ratios (e.g., 1:4 for infants), and maintaining a safe physical environment. Licensed family providers are also required to have an annual inspection. You can view a provider's licensing record, including any past violations, on the DHS website. Don't hesitate to ask a potential provider for their license number and to see their most recent inspection report.
Beyond basic care, what educational or developmental programming should I expect from a daycare in Hitterdal?
Even in a home-based setting in Hitterdal, licensed providers are required to follow developmentally appropriate practices. Look for providers who incorporate elements of early learning, such as reading time, creative play, basic arts and crafts, and outdoor activities. Many providers use frameworks like Minnesota's Early Childhood Indicators of Progress (ECIPs). Given the rural setting, some providers may emphasize nature-based learning. It's important to ask about their daily schedule, philosophy on learning through play, and how they support social-emotional development. For more structured preschool curriculum, you may need to look at programs in larger nearby towns, which might involve part-day options separate from full-time childcare.
